I was at Mornington round 4pm today, throwing a little plastic at some red mullet. was talking to the fisho next to me and just rolling the grub at med pace when i looked down at my lure and something following right behind. Almost filled my pants. beastie turned away once the lure started rising to the jetty

from what i saw, it was 60cm+ grey coloured, and solid looking. Definitely wasnt coloured like a sambo (lighter and no salmon i've see was that big), was too deep in the body for couta (of which there were plenty btw).

Please don't tell me it was something starting with M.

My guess is a pike or snook! Pretty common in the area your in and 60cm would fit the size. Pike are more stocky in the body and snook are more elongated.
edit: my 2nd guess is dusky morwong, not uncommon in the same area.
